As per Market Research Future analysis, the Light Beer Market Size was estimated at 313.7 USD Billion in 2024. The Light Beer industry is projected to grow from 322.49 USD Billion in 2025 to 425.14 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 2.8%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

Key Players and Competitive Landscape

The light beer industry remains dominated by global brewing leaders such as Anheuser-Busch InBev, Molson Coors Beverage Company, Heineken N.V., Carlsberg Group, and Asahi Group Holdings. These organizations benefit from extensive production capacity, global distribution reach, and established brand portfolios that enable them to capture substantial market share across diverse geographic regions.

Recent developments across the competitive landscape include expanded investments in flavored light beer variants, low-carbohydrate formulations, and sustainability-driven brewing practices. Strategic acquisitions of regional craft breweries and partnerships with sports organizations, entertainment platforms, and lifestyle brands are strengthening brand visibility and consumer engagement across multiple touchpoints.

Segmentation Insights

Product segmentation within the light beer market includes mainstream lager-style light beers, premium craft light beers, flavored low-calorie variants, and specialty formulations such as organic or gluten-reduced beers. Lager-based offerings continue to dominate due to broad consumer familiarity and strong price accessibility. However, craft light beers are experiencing accelerated adoption among premium-oriented consumers seeking flavor complexity, artisanal quality, and differentiated brand narratives.

Distribution channel segmentation highlights on-trade environments including bars, restaurants, stadiums, and hospitality venues, alongside off-trade channels such as supermarkets, liquor retailers, and online platforms. While physical retail remains the largest contributor to revenue, e-commerce is gaining traction due to convenience-driven purchasing behavior and expanding direct-to-consumer logistics capabilities.

Packaging segmentation underscores aluminum cans as the leading format due to portability, sustainability advantages, and freshness preservation. Bottles retain relevance in premium dining and hospitality contexts, while draft formats remain integral to experiential consumption in sports and entertainment venues.

Dominating Region Analysis

North America continues to dominate the global light beer market due to long-established consumption patterns, strong brand loyalty, and advanced retail distribution networks. The region’s sports-centric culture and extensive sponsorship ecosystems further amplify category visibility and engagement.

Europe follows closely, driven by growing acceptance of moderation-oriented drinking habits and sessionable beer formats across Western economies. Asia-Pacific is emerging as a high-growth region, supported by ur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and expanding Western beverage consumption culture.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a offer long-term growth opportunities as demographic shifts and lifestyle modernization reshape beverage preferences.
